Corona Park / Corona Acres Neighborhood Overview
Corona Park / Corona Acres is an urban neighborhood in Stockton, CA, with mostly medium to small single-family homes and apartment complexes. Many homes were built between 1940 and 1969, with some from 1970 to 1999.
The median home price is $343,265, more affordable than most California neighborhoods. Average rent is $2,394, also below state averages. Vacancy rates are moderate at 9.2%.
The neighborhood has a diverse population with significant Mexican and Asian ancestry residents and a notable Tagalog-speaking community.

Commute
Most residents have short to moderate commutes, with a majority driving alone to work.
Corona Park / Corona Acres residents primarily rely on private vehicles with many enjoying shorter commutes.
| 15-30 Minute Commute | 40.4% |
|---|---|
| Drive Alone to Work | 77.7% |
| Carpool to Work | 16.5% |
